Key Concepts & Definitions
BVS Form Information on Suit Affecting the Family Relationship refers to the documentation required in Texas to report cases related to family law issues that affect a child's status, including custody, child support, and adoption cases. This form, formally recognized by the Bureau of Vital Statistics (BVS), is crucial for maintaining accurate state records affiliated with family law.
Step-by-Step Guide
- Gather Relevant Information: Collect all necessary personal information, including full legal names, social security numbers, and addresses of all parties involved.
- Acquire the BVS Form: Download the form from the Texas Health and Human Services website or obtain a copy from your local health department.
- Complete the Form: Fill out the BVS form with the required details. Consult a legal advisor if necessary to ensure accuracy and compliance with Texas law.
- Submit the Form: Submit the completed form to the local office of Vital Statistics or as directed on the form instructions. Ensure confirmation of receipt.
- Follow Up: Keep track of the submission and check for any updates or requests for additional information from state agencies.

FAQ
- Where can I find the BVS form? The form is available on the Texas Health and Human Services website under the Vital Statistics section.
- What is the purpose of the BVS form? This form is used to document changes in a family's structure as recognized by the state, such as adoptions, custody changes, or divorces.
- Who needs to fill out the BVS form? Any party involved in a legal case affecting family relationships in Texas may be required to complete the form.
